8. Which of the following is a possible contributing factor to Custer's loss at Battle of Little Big Horn?

History
1 answer:
Annette [7]3 years ago
6 0

Answer: Custer refused the offer of troop reinforcements before attacking.  

Explanation: Custer had the idea that his army was more powerful that the Indians, and he didn't waited for reinforcement before attacking.

Source 1 presents the beginning of the African slave trade, also known as the transatlantic trade, which allowed that during 1450 to 1750 a large number of African slaves were bought at very low prices and transported to different parts of the world, mainly to the American continent, to be part of the workforce of the farms in European colonies spread across the continent. Most of these slaves came from West Africa and were sold by other Africans, but it was common for Europeans to sail to Africa and capture slaves with their own hands to be sold on the American continent, which was more profitable for the sellers.
